The Milwaukee Bucks and the Golden State Warriors do battle at the Chase Center on Tuesday night.

The Milwaukee Bucks have been in red-hot form lately as they’ve won 16 of their past 20 games and they will be gunning for a fourth straight victory after escaping Sacramento with a 129-128 road win on Saturday. Jrue Holiday led the team with 33 points and 11 assists on 14 of 23 shooting, Brook Lopez added 26 points on 11 of 13 shooting, Bobby Portis scored 18 points off the bench while Khris Middleton chipped in with 16 points and five assists. As a team, the Bucks shot 53 percent from the field and 11 of 31 from the 3-point line as they got off to a quick start and led by as many as 13 points in the fourth quarter, before holding on for the narrow win as the Kings late rally came up just short.

Meanwhile, the Golden State Warriors have been in a real slump lately as they’ve lost seven of their past eight games and they will be hoping to arrest a three-game skid after falling just short to the Hawks in a 117-111 road loss on Sunday. Stephen Curry led the team with 37 points on 12 of 23 shooting, Kelly Oubre Jr. added 20 points with 11 rebounds, Andrew Wiggins scored 16 points while Draymond Green tallied 11 points with 11 assists and four steals. As a team, the Warriors shot 46 percent from the field and 10 of 40 from the 3-point line as they hung with the Hawks all the way until midway through the fourth quarter where the Hawks used a pivotal 8-0 run to steal the game late.
